Spain floods: Real Madrid manager Carlo Ancelotti says games should have been postponed

Atletico Madrid coach Diego Simeone has said it made “no sense” for games to go ahead at the weekend, and Barcelona coach Hansi Flick said he would have cancelled them.

Real host AC Milan in the Champions League group stages on Tuesday.

Ancelotti won eight trophies, including two Champions League titles, as Milan manager from 2001 to 2009.

Real lost 4-0 to Barcelona on 26 October, and two days later Real striker Vincius Jr finished second behind Rodri for the Ballon d’Or.

“It was supposed to be a special game for me, facing Milan. But there is no meaning in talking about football now,” said Ancelotti.

“It has been a difficult week, not because of what happened with the Ballon d’Or or El Clasico. It happened and that’s that – congratulations to the winners.

“Our sadness is not about that. It is for what is happening here in Spain.”

A year’s worth of rain has fallen in parts of the Valencia region.

On Sunday the king and queen of Spain were pelted with mud and other objects by angry protesters during a visit to the town of Paiporta – one of the worst-affected in Valencia.

Objects were also thrown at Prime Minister Pedro Sanchez, who was quickly evacuated from the area.

Barcelona experienced flooding on Monday after torrential rain.

More than 60 flights at El Prat Airport were cancelled, delayed or diverted and rail services were suspended.
